INSTALLATION AND WORKING 

 

5.1 

MOVING AND POSITIONING 

 

 

As first operation, once unpacked the corker, assemble the handle A securing it on the 
top of the fixed frame D, using the two screws provided with handle, inside the box. 

 

Moving happens in sure way appealing the corking machine through the handle A
Once  arranged    the  corking  machine  on  a  flat  surface,  you  will  proceed  to  eventual  leveling  of  the 
frame by adjusting the feet I

 

5.2 

PREPARATION 

 

5.2.1  Mobile head F regulation 
 
Regulate  the  mobile  head  F  in  the  appropriated  position  to  second  to  the  height  of  bottle, 
leaving trough the top of bottle and bell one space of 2/4 cm approximately. 
For  make  this,  unscrew  partially  the  knob  T  and  S  and  then  move  the  head  F  up  or  down 
depending on the requirement, insure that the pins places  on the head F goes perfectly  on the  
holes for insertion B. Therefore  proceed to block the knob T and S

 

5.2.2  Bottle holder L regulation 

 

Once regulated the height of the head, proceed to center the bottle, in case the neck of bottle 

was not perfectly aligned with the corking head M

For  make  this,  unscrew  partially    the  knob  R  and  then  regulate  the  bottle  holder  L  loosening 

before the nut G. 

Once centered the bottle, block all with the knob R. 

 

 

 

5.2.3  Choosing of the bell M 

 

Use the most suitable bell (Ø 26/29/31 mm) depending on the chosen cap for capping. 
The replacement happens unscrewing the bell from the corking head and screwing that one in 

substitution. 

 
 
 

 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
5.3 

COMPRESSED AIR CONNECTION 

 

Regulate  the  gauge  of  compressor,  or  of  corker  (R.P.  version),  to  the  pressure  indicated  on  label  K 
places on the piston Q

connect inlet hose from the compressor to the connection E of the corking machine.

 

at this point try to action the corking machine, pulling at the same time the two levers C and P to 
check the proper functioning.
